Play the listening exercise track (not the dialogue) and try to write down exactly what you hear. This trains your brain to parse the speech stream into individual words. Check your answers against the key in the teacher's manual (if you have it).

Suomen Mestari 2 audio is spoken in kirjakieli (standard/written Finnish). While this is perfect for building a strong grammatical foundation, real Finns in Helsinki or Tampere will speak puhekieli (spoken Finnish).
